Hey all, I wanted to post a timeline of restoring my grandfather's 1978 Massey Ferguson 200-4, and use this as a way to ask a few questions along the way.

PXL_20260801_163039937.jpg


To start, the 200-4 seems to be a ghost as far as origin goes. My grandfather originally imported it from Japan and it appears like it is actually a Toyosha tractor at heart. The closest comparisons I can find *any* documentation of are the 205 and 205-4 from around the same time period, but thankfully their controls, parts etc seem extremely similar. It has a 1.1L 2-cylinder Toyosha diesel engine in it that puts out a little less than 20 hp, and as of writing has only 158 hours on it.

My grandfather left the tractor to sit for around 2 decades out in the weather, which has been less than great for it's wellbeing and I am now taking up it's restoration so I can put it back to work. We just purchased 40 acres of land to homestead and I think this tractor will be a great, reliable tool to help me get things started.

To start with, the tractor was buried in trees, on flat tires, with a half-tank of fuel and a flail mower still attached.

View attachment PXL_20260617_011324674 (1).jpg

I drained the old diesel, replaced the split-open fuel filter with a temporary inline filter and put in some quick wiring to get it to crank. The wiring is shot from rodents and weather, but all I had to do was get the starter and glowplugs working. Unfortunately we couldn't find the key for it, so I replaced the keyswitch with a Kubota part with the same general wiring setup. I had to bleed the air from the fuel system which ended up being a long, annoying process, but after a couple of hours I was able to get fuel, preheat, and it started right up.

Getting tires on it was challenge #2, it had 7-20 rear tires which are apparently a size lost to time. I was able to find 7.50-20 fits well enough, so got new tires put on and was finally able to move it to the garage.

And now my first roadblock, if anyone has any advice.
The PTO shaft seems to be well and truly stuck. The shaft spins, I was able to turn over the mower, and it doesn't seem seized on the splines of the tractor output either, I can get it to wiggle just a little bit, but the release button on the u-joint portion of the shaft just does. not. budge.

PXL_20260827_130045992.jpg


I've soaked it in penetrating oil, a little bit of heat (not much, I was concerned about overheating the seal on the PTO output), tapped it with a hammer and a bar and I can't even get the button to budge. The clip on top, I believe, is it to indicate the depth the pin needs to be pushed in to release the lock. The pin doesn't rotate, move up or down, nothing. The guard is welded onto the tractor so I can't unbolt it to get it out of the way, and I'm concerned I might end up having to remove the guard and cut this shaft off.

Any advice?

Welcome to the Forums.

Patience, don't start cutting things yet. Lightly tap on the pin with a hammer, vibration should free it; it might take a bit before it frees. Are you putting penetrating oil in the hole at the opposite end of the pin? You could also try using a punch to tap the other end of thepin. Tap one way then the other.

With the PTO out of gear, you should be able to turn the shaft such that you can get better access to the pin. If need be, drill a 1/2" hole in the guard in line with the pin so you can use a punch to tap with the hammer. Direct impact through a punch will be better than trying to use a bar to tap on.
 
That did it! I thought the same and was able to get away with a 3/8 hole just large enough for a punch to line up from the bottom, and then was able to get some movement after tapping the back side of the pin. The grease inside was basically roofing tar, the pin didn't move back into locked position until I cleaned it with solvent.

Are the rims dished out with the new tires (as they are in your first picture)? The mower is likely category 1, and the tractor was designed for category 0 implements. You may be able to turn the pins end for end so the arms will be inside the frame rather than outside as they are now to improve clearance between the arms and tires.
 
The tires fill the rims completely and are centered. They don't seem dramatically larger than previous (hard to tell given how flat the old ones were), but are the same profile and R1 tread as before. But what I am noticing is they flipped the rims around, which I would guess is used to change the width, so that might have brought the wheels closer together.

PXL_20260827_171518474.jpg


I think I will have to lift the tractor and swap the wheels to opposite sides, to get them further apart and keep the tires rotating in the right direction.
